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/unix/3.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
为什么我的浏览器会说我的服务器';s的SSL证书已过期,但OpenSSL表示尚未到期;T_Ssl_Nginx_Openssl - Fatal编程技术网

为什么我的浏览器会说我的服务器';s的SSL证书已过期,但OpenSSL表示尚未到期;T

为什么我的浏览器会说我的服务器';s的SSL证书已过期,但OpenSSL表示尚未到期;T,ssl,nginx,openssl,Ssl,Nginx,Openssl,在我的nginx conf文件中,我识别了一个ssl_证书。根据OpenSSL,该证书的结束日期是在将来。当我从浏览器访问我的站点时,它会显示证书已过期 我以前可能使用过过期的证书,但我不知道浏览器现在从哪里获得它。有什么建议吗?证书有两个字段-有效期从和有效期到。检查两个参数是否正常,即过去的有效起始值为,将来的有效起始值为 使用浏览器访问站点时,会在地址栏或状态栏中的URL左侧显示锁定图标。单击锁定图标将显示浏览器看到的证书。检查此证书是否与服务器配置中的证书相对应 开始日期很好-在过去。浏

在我的nginx conf文件中,我识别了一个ssl_证书。根据OpenSSL,该证书的结束日期是在将来。当我从浏览器访问我的站点时,它会显示证书已过期


我以前可能使用过过期的证书,但我不知道浏览器现在从哪里获得它。有什么建议吗?

证书有两个字段-有效期从和有效期到。检查两个参数是否正常,即过去的有效起始值为,将来的有效起始值为


使用浏览器访问站点时,会在地址栏或状态栏中的URL左侧显示锁定图标。单击锁定图标将显示浏览器看到的证书。检查此证书是否与服务器配置中的证书相对应

开始日期很好-在过去。浏览器看到的证书的开始和结束日期与我预期的不同,因此它是不同的证书,但我不知道为什么它没有使用我预期的证书。看起来我没有使用当前配置正确启动nginx。在停止和启动它之后,我看到了正确的证书。谢谢。@Mitch是的,我在使用更改的配置正确重新启动nginx时也遇到了问题。发送HUP信号似乎不正常。